Dear.Mr. Thacker:

This refers to.the telephone conve'rsat'.on on'. March-2, 1994, between you and Evelyn R._ Matson of my staff, in which you notified the NRC that a polonium-210 static eliminator was apparently1 stolen.

The device, an Amersham Model ' PDM-1002H4, was leased from Amersham. This also refers.

.i to the. telephone conversation on_ March 25, 1994, in which you notified

'us that as a result of your efforts to recover the source, the soruce r4 Lwas recovered on March 25,.1994.

.Although the source 2was recovered, a.. violation of NRC requirements.s identified..;The violation involves the unauthorized transfer of "approximately 10 mil 11 curies. (370 MBq)> of polonium-210,' and is' described,

31n the enclosed Notice of Violation. A writteniresponse is required.

The'NRC. recognizes that
the safety significance of this' violation:is minor given the smal11 amount of material. involved? TNonetheless, the violation demonstrates'the?importance of maintaining adequate' control of t all radioactive
